程序员的使命可以总结为以下几点:
技术问题的解决:
程序员参与软件开发和维护过程中重大技术问题的解决,包括需求调研、项目可行性分析、技术可行性分析和需求分析等。
软件设计与开发:
根据用户需求设计和创建软件系统,使用编程语言和工具创建可执行代码,测试和调试软件,修复错误,确保软件正确运行。
创新与优化:
程序员通过不断的技术创新,优化软件性能,提高用户体验,满足不断变化的市场需求。
知识分享与传承:
程序员通过编写技术博客、参与论坛和群组讨论、解答技术难题等方式,分享知识,帮助新手成长,推动整个技术社区的发展。
推动技术进步:
程序员通过开发新的应用程序、操作系统、网站和其他技术解决方案,推动技术的进步和应用。
使命感与责任感:
程序员应具备使命感,将个人职业发展与推动社会进步相结合,通过技术改变世界。
总结来说,程序员的使命是通过技术解决问题、设计创新软件、分享知识、推动技术进步,并具备强烈的使命感和责任感,以技术为手段,为社会的进步和发展做出贡献。